#89a38e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#89a38e is composed of 53.7% red, 63.9%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16% cyan, 0% magenta, 12.9%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 131.5 degrees, a saturation of 12.4% and a lightness of 58.8%. #89a38e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#13471d.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

Shades and Tints of #89a38e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030303 is the darkest color, while #f7f9f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#89a38e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919b93 is the less saturated color, while #30fc57 is the most saturated one.
